Dirpaisantipur Gaon Population - Dhemaji, Assam

Dirpaisantipur Gaon is a medium size village located in Subansiri Circle of Dhemaji district, Assam with total 359 families residing. The Dirpaisantipur Gaon village has population of 1364 of which 780 are males while 584 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Dirpaisantipur Gaon village population of children with age 0-6 is 264 which makes up 19.35 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dirpaisantipur Gaon village is 749 which is lower than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Dirpaisantipur Gaon as per census is 956, lower than Assam average of 962.

Dirpaisantipur Gaon village has higher liter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Dirpaisantipur Gaon village was 79.27 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Dirpaisantipur Gaon Male literacy stands at 84.50 % while female literacy rate was 71.87 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 10.26 % while Schedule Caste (SC) were 7.55 % of total population in Dirpaisantipur Gaon village.

Work Profile

In Dirpaisantipur Gaon village out of total population, 553 were engaged in work activities. 91.32 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 8.68 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 553 workers engaged in Main Work, 43 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 2 were Agricultural labourer.
